Adaptable

One of the major advantages of l-shaped beds is their versatility. They can be put in corners to maximize space in your children's bedrooms while still providing two distinct sleeping spaces. Some of the l-shaped bunk beds (like those you find at Cuckooland) are also equipped with clever storage solutions between the bed frames. This allows your kids to store their clothes, toys and other items without taking up floor space.

Other bunk beds with a l shaped bunk beds with stairs-shaped design and loft style can also be arranged in many ways. They can be set up in an L shape, with the upper and bottom sleeping spaces separated by a ladder or staircase. Some beds can be set parallel to one another, with beds next to each other. This is an ideal arrangement for siblings of the same age who share a room, because it allows older children to sleep on top, while younger ones sleep below.

Loft and L-shaped bunk beds can also be constructed with different features, based on the type of sleeper they are intended for. Some l-shaped twin beds have an office at the bottom that can accommodate chairs or study tables. This is perfect for teens who need a place to do their homework or converse with friends after school. Some bunk beds that are l-shaped come with built-in wardrobes, which are ideal to keep clothes tidy and out of view while also maximizing space.

Both L shaped bunk and loft beds can be constructed with safety in mind, with many of them having guard rails around the top of the bed to prevent young children from falling out of bed or sliding down the stairs. It is however recommended to only purchase a loft or bunk bed for your child after they are over the age of 6 years as they will be more understanding of the rules to be followed (no jumping is top of the list!) when sleeping in the upper space.
